Tour Damon, you can do better than "Italy, Croatia and Slovakia" in Trieste
Yesterday's show in Trieste was absolutely incredible. Damon Albarn continues to amaze me with how ridiculously broad he is as an artist.
But there was one tiny thing that genuinely made me cringe.
Sometime in the second half of the show, Damon thanked "Italy, Croatia and Slovakia."
In most places, that would just be a harmless mistake. In Trieste, though, it lands differently.
Trieste has been home to a large Slovene community for centuries. For Slovenians, it's also a place tied to painful history: the burning of the Narodni dom in 1920, forced Italianization under Fascism, and decades of persecution of the Slovene minority. Those events are still part of our collective memory, and there are still thousands of Slovenians living in and around Trieste today.
Mixing up Slovenia and Slovakia is the kind of thing you'd expect from a stereotypically uninformed American tourist who has never opened a map of Europe. It's the last thing you'd expect from someone like Damon Albarn, whose entire career has been built on curiosity, cultural exchange, and genuine respect for people and music from all over the world.
So no, it wasn't offensive. It was just surprisingly careless.
You can do better than that, Damon.
Still, what a phenomenal show. Thanks for an unforgettable night. We love you nonetheless.
